Here is a topic since Customer Service basically did not answer it.

 

I signed up for a 1-year subscription to Filesonic. As you might have all read, when Megaupload was closed, it scared the other file server sites to do the same as far as downloading.  I joined Filesonic in 8/11. Megaupload was closed 1/12. Others followed by 2/12. I paid for one-year and did not get it. So that at least I should get is a pro-rated refund for the unused months. But NO, Paypal said it was over 45 days.  Well, yeah, it was a 1-year subscription. So I guess I can claim any product of service for over 45 days since the buyer will never be able to collect on it, according to Paypal's reasonings.

Any legitimate credit card company would stand by 1-year.

Hi terasys, and welcome to the Community!

 

I can definitely understand your frustration. We want every buyer to have exactly what they have paid for.

 

PayPal offers protection for the purchase of physical goods, the delivery of which a seller can be expected to provide proof. The reality is that services and digital goods are not something that can be policed by PayPal.

 

While PayPal cannot require the seller to provide a refund, you can still open a dispute on the PayPal site if you have been unable to reach the seller. A representative may also be able to suggest additional options after looking at the specific circumstances, which we're unable to examine in the Community Forums. You can reach a representative by phone or email. If you use Twitter, you could also reach out to @AskPayPal.

Newbie here:)

 

Have a customer question.

 

How do buyers WITHOUT paypal accounts make their shipping address confirmed?

bonlee51-

 

Welcome to chat, more than happy to help out!

 

As long as the shipping address matches the address on the credit card that's being used, then the address should come out confirmed when a payment is made without a PayPal account.

 

Hope that answers your question!
